Abstract

Using a coherence time extracted from high precision proton-nucleus Drell-Yan measurements and a nuclear absorption cross section extracted from pA charmonium production experiments, we study J/ψ production and absorption in nucleus-nucleus collisions. We find that coherence time effects are large enough to affect the measured J/ψ–to–Drell-Yan ratio. The [Formula Presented] data at [Formula Presented] measured by NA38 are reproduced quantitatively without the introduction of any new parameters. However, when compared with recent NA50 measurements for [Formula Presented] at [Formula Presented] the data is not reproduced in trend or in magnitude.
